Mediterranean Horseshoe Bat vs Turnip Flea Beetle
Rhinolophus euryale compared with Phyllotreta atra
Key Differences
- Mediterranean Horseshoe Bat is Near Threatened while Turnip Flea Beetle is Least Concern.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Mediterranean Horseshoe Bat | Turnip Flea Beetle |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Coleoptera (Beetles) |
| Family | Rhinolophidae | Chrysomelidae |
| Genus | Rhinolophus | Phyllotreta |
| Species | Rhinolophus euryale | Phyllotreta atra |
